" It's things like this that make me glad I'm not on any of the Meta apps. So, no oils meaning no fat and no carbs, so what does she want people to eat? Protein powder?! Weight management is really simple - CICO (calories in, calories out). If it's positive, you gain weight (which may not be a bad thing) and vice versa. You'll need some fat component in a balanced diet and unsaturated oils (like in vegetable oils) are the best for that. Also, not all carbohydrates are sugars. You can see exactly how much sugars are in a product in their labeling. Spoiler: it's a very low amount in Huel. In fact, oats have a low glycemic index - so they convert into glucose slower and keep you full longer (think the opposite of a sugar rush). Porridge is a very filling breakfast, right? The Black Edition doesn't have oats (has tapioca instead) if you'd prefer that. Sorry, bit of a brain dump here - but yeah, please look for the review of a registered dietitian at least, not the musings of an Instagram "influencer". | |||
